heaters. The maximum a solar pool heater can raise a pool is 15 to 16
degrees more than the water temperature if the pool was not heated. A pool
blanket (cover) with a reel can stack the 15-16 degrees another 8-10 degrees.
It's possible to be 18-25 degrees more than your neighbor's non heated
pool.

have a good location for solar pool heating. You should do a minimum of
50% of the pool's surface area to a maximum of 100% for sizing solar pool
heating. If you use a heat pump the AT600 Aquatherm by Calorex is the best,
